Mt. Rainier Scenic Railroad
The Mt. Rainier Scenic Railroad is currently the only location in the state hosting whiskey tasting experiences. The trip lasts roughly 2 1/2 hours, departing from the Elbe Depot to the railroad's museum in Mineral before returning. During the trip guests can enjoy live entertainment and light snacks. The excursion is offered in either coach, lounge, or open-air cars.
The experience begins the moment passengers step aboard the railroad’s classic, restored cars. As the train eases onto the line, guests are welcomed with an introduction to the evening’s tasting program, typically featuring a curated selection of bourbons, ryes, and other whiskeys from well-known and craft distillers. Knowledgeable hosts guide riders through each pour, explaining the differences in mash bills, aging techniques, and regional styles, while offering tips on how to nose and taste whiskey like a pro.
Unlike a stationary tasting, the moving train adds a unique rhythm to the evening. The gentle sway of the cars, the sound of the rails, and the passing scenery create a relaxed, social atmosphere that encourages conversation and discovery. Between tastings, passengers can enjoy the scenery, chat with fellow riders, and soak in the ambiance of a bygone era of rail travel.
The Mt. Rainier Scenic Railroad’s Whiskey Tasting Trains are especially popular with couples, groups of friends, and visitors looking for something beyond the usual dinner-and-a-movie night out. They also make a great introduction to both heritage railroading and the world of whiskey appreciation. By combining education, entertainment, and a distinctly Northwest setting, these trains offer a spirited evening that’s as much about the journey as it is about what’s in the glass.
More About The Railroad
The scenic train route takes passengers on a captivating journey through lush forests, across rushing rivers, and past the majestic views of Mount Rainier itself. The route is especially popular in the autumn, as the vivid fall foliage creates a spectacular backdrop for the journey, making it a favorite among photographers and nature enthusiasts alike.
The Mt. Rainier Scenic Railroad typically features several different trips, each offering unique glimpses into the region’s natural beauty and logging history. The trains usually run from the small town of Elbe, traveling to a historic logging camp museum in Mineral. Here, visitors can explore the rich history of logging in the area, adding an educational component to the scenic ride. These museum exhibits include historic logging equipment, giving insight into the hard work and ingenuity that characterized the industry during its heyday.
The steam locomotives themselves are a key attraction. Restored to their former glory, they offer an immersive experience with their chugging sounds, plumes of steam, and the distinctive scent of burning coal or wood. This authentic journey provides a tactile connection to the past, which many visitors find both fascinating and thrilling.
The management of the Mt. Rainier Scenic Railroad has focused on preservation and education, ensuring the experience is both enjoyable and enlightening. Special themed events are often featured, such as "Polar Express" rides during the holiday season, which are particularly popular with families.
In terms of accessibility, the Mt. Rainier Scenic Railroad is conveniently located near several major cities, including Seattle and Tacoma, making it an ideal day trip for tourists and locals alike. Its proximity to Mount Rainier National Park also makes it a perfect addition to a nature-filled itinerary, attracting visitors interested in hiking, camping, and exploring the stunning Washington wilderness.
